Today, Rho is a full-service contract research organization that has earned a reputation for great people doing great work for both commercial clients and government agencies. Read our company history to discover some of our achievements.
Ron and Mary Helms establish Rho to provide biostatistical and data management services for clinical research.
Rho implements RhoDMS, its proprietary clinical data management system designed to ensure quality at each step of the data management process.
Rho brings in renowned research scientists, Herman Mitchell, Ph.D., and Sharyne Donfield, Ph.D., and establishes Rho Federal Systems Division.
Rho opens an office in Newton, Massachusetts, near the Boston metro area. The opening gives Rho two offices in areas renowned for clinical research and biotechnology industries.
Rho initiates work on its first FDA submission, beginning its record of 100% acceptance for review by FDA.
Rho begins the first adaptive design trial on two types of staph infections in premature babies. Our early adoption of adaptive design and our statistical expertise positioned Rho as an industry leader with a world-class biostatistical group.
Rho initiates work on its first international trial. The Hemophilia Inhibitor Genetics Study is a collaboration among scientists from academia, industry, and government dedicated to increasing the understanding of factors that regulate development of immune intolerance.
Rho begins implementing CDISC standards in submission deliverables. Our early work with the CDISC standards has allowed us to develop industry-leading, CDISC-compliant tools, providing greater efficiencies to our clients.
With the number of employees more than doubling since 2001, Rho relocates to a facility that will accommodate continued and expected growth. Remaining in Chapel Hill, Rho moves to Quadrangle Park, a class A commercial office space.
Rho strengthens its Leadership Team with the addition of Vice President of Finance, Vice President of Business Development, Vice President of Operations, and Vice President of Rho Federal Systems Division.
The National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ases awards Rho a 6-year contract to provide clinical research services for two large-scale projects. Rho provides biostatistical, data management, and safety services for the Immune Tolerance Network (ITN) and the Asthma and Allergic Diseases Cooperative Research Centers (AADCRC).
Rho unveils a new logo and launches a new web site in celebration of 25 years of successful business.
Rho further develops our Medical Monitoring and Clinical Operations with the addition of a Medical Director. This allows Rho to expand the services that we can provide to our customers.
Rho joins Medidata's ASPire to Win® channel partner program. Our partnership with Medidata allows us to provide our customers with Medidata Rave®, an EDC solution that matches the high standards we set for the services we provide.
On October 1, 2011, Rho celebrated another milestone as Laura Helms Reece and Russ Helms were named CEOs. Under their leadership, Rho is poised to continue its long-standing commitment to improving health, extending life, and enhancing the quality of life via corporate and research excellence. Ron and Mary Helms will continue to provide strategic guidance and vision to Rho and will retain their positions on the Board of Directors and Leadership Team.
In 2012, Rho was recognized by Subaru, the Triangle Business Journal, and Carolina Parent magazine as an outstanding place to work. In March, Subaru chose Rho as a stop on their Work Play Love Tour, which honors companies with a commitment to a balance between work and play. In September, the Triangle Business Journal named Rho to their prestigious Best Places to Work list for 2012. And for the ninth year in a row, Rho received the North Carolina Family Friendly award from Carolina Parent.
